Kathleen Sebelius' task of discussing health care reform with a BBC News anchor was made difficult by a pesky fly that kept buzzing in front of her face. Anchor Matt Frei paused to ask her if she was going to swat it like President Obama famously did on CNBC. She smiled and said she would try, but the effort was half-hearted and lacked the speedy vigor with which Obama crushed his own fly.
